Aug 17–21, 2011

Festival Über Lebenskunst

101 hours at the Haus der Kulturen der Welt and in the city of Berlin

Conferences, workshops, installations, performances, concerts, films, excursions, discussions and readings

The crisis as an opportunity! Man-made climate change creates new perspectives on our local lifestyles and our understanding of global policy. Can a new "art of living" also ensure our survival? How do we define "good living" given the global ecological crisis? And how can we bring about a cultural change in habits and behaviour?

In cooperation with the Haus der Kulturen der Welt, the German Federal Cultural Foundation initiated the multi-part Über Lebenskunst project which has been bringing together actors from widely varying disciplines to identify existing strategies and develop models of sustainable living fit for day-to-day life. During the Festival Über Lebenskunst, which spans 101 hours, artists, scientists and activists will turn the Haus der Kulturen der Welt into a place where visitors of all ages can try out the sustainable "art of living" around the clock. This "art of living" combines the enjoyment of life with active involvement – starting with a regional breakfast at the Haus, through to workshops, installations and excursions all the way to spending the night in temporary shelters.
